REST Resource: apps

Recurso: app

O recurso apps fornece uma lista dos apps que um usuário instalou, com informações sobre os tipos MIME compatíveis com cada app, as extensões de arquivo e outros detalhes.

Alguns métodos de recursos (como apps.get) exigem um appId. Use o método apps.list para recuperar o ID de um aplicativo instalado.

Representação JSON
{
  "name": string,
  "objectType": string,
  "supportsCreate": boolean,
  "productUrl": string,
  "primaryMimeTypes": [
    string
  ],
  "secondaryMimeTypes": [
    string
  ],
  "primaryFileExtensions": [
    string
  ],
  "secondaryFileExtensions": [
    string
  ],
  "id": string,
  "supportsImport": boolean,
  "installed": boolean,
  "authorized": boolean,
  "icons": [
    {
      object (Icons)
    }
  ],
  "useByDefault": boolean,
  "kind": string,
  "shortDescription": string,
  "longDescription": string,
  "supportsMultiOpen": boolean,
  "productId": string,
  "openUrlTemplate": string,
  "createUrl": string,
  "createInFolderTemplate": string,
  "supportsOfflineCreate": boolean,
  "hasDriveWideScope": boolean
}
Campos
name

string

O nome do app.

objectType

string

O tipo de objeto criado por este app, como um gráfico. Se estiver vazio, o nome do app deverá ser usado.

supportsCreate

boolean

Indica se este app é compatível com a criação de objetos.

productUrl

string

Um link para as informações do produto desse aplicativo.

primaryMimeTypes[]

string

A lista de tipos MIME principais.

secondaryMimeTypes[]

string

A lista de tipos MIME secundários.

primaryFileExtensions[]

string

A lista de extensões de arquivo principais.

secondaryFileExtensions[]

string

A lista de extensões de arquivo secundárias.

id

string

O ID do aplicativo.

supportsImport

boolean

Indica se este app é compatível com a importação do Documentos Google.

installed

boolean

Se o app está instalado.

authorized

boolean

Se o app está autorizado a acessar dados no Google Drive do usuário.

icons[]

object (Icons)

Os vários ícones do app.

useByDefault

boolean

Define se o app está selecionado como o gerenciador padrão dos tipos compatíveis.

kind

string

Apenas saída. Identifica o tipo de recurso. Valor: a string fixa "drive#app".

shortDescription

string

Uma breve descrição do app.

longDescription

string

Uma descrição longa do app.

supportsMultiOpen

boolean

Indica se este app é compatível com a abertura de mais de um arquivo.

productId

string

ID das informações do produto para este aplicativo.

openUrlTemplate

string

O URL do modelo para abrir arquivos com este app. O modelo contém

{ids}

ou

{exportIds}

sejam substituídos pelos IDs de arquivo reais. Para mais informações, consulte Abrir arquivos para ver a documentação completa.

createUrl

string

O URL para criar um arquivo com este app.

createInFolderTemplate

string

O URL do modelo para criar um arquivo com este app em uma determinada pasta. O modelo contém o {folderId} a ser substituído pelo ID da pasta abriga o novo arquivo.

supportsOfflineCreate

boolean

Indica se este app oferece suporte à criação de arquivos quando off-line.

hasDriveWideScope

boolean

Se o app tem escopo no Drive. Um app com escopo para o Drive pode acessar todos os arquivos no Drive do usuário.

Ícones

Representação JSON
{
  "size": integer,
  "category": string,
  "iconUrl": string
}
Campos
size

integer

Tamanho do ícone. Representado como o máximo de largura e altura.

category

string

Categoria do ícone. Os valores permitidos são:

  • application: o ícone do aplicativo.
  • document: ícone de um arquivo associado ao app.
  • documentShared: ícone de um arquivo compartilhado associado ao app.
iconUrl

string

URL do ícone.

Métodos

get

Recebe um app específico.

list

Lista os apps instalados de um usuário.